Draining battery
If you have a Fiamm battery, it is known that some of these are faulty from factory. Mostly give you stop/start errors, or as you describe, suddenly out of the blue 'dead' battery syndrome! Dealers should be able to test it using he correct tool (important this because the wrong one can give a false 'good' reading).
